About The Trelys Funds LP
Organized in 2001, The Trelys Funds is a venture capital investment group headquartered in Columbia, South Carolina. Trelys focuses on an underserved market of entrepreneurs and investors located primarily in South Carolina and the surrounding region. What Is the Cost of Living Near Cary?

Understanding the cost of living near Cary is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at The Trelys Funds LP.
Cary's Cost of Living Index is approximately 113.6 (13.6% more expensive than US average; 18.3% more than NC average). Affluent Raleigh suburb (Wake Co.), excellent schools, high housing costs.
